Had complete system working great for years. Lost main startup screen recently.
After re-installing, I lost some settings I had in past. All is well now except for a WS467 wall switch.
It will shut off by the timer but not turn on. I vaguely remember changing the AHP setting to something other than a wall switch module and this made it operable. Has anyone done this ??? I have full control with remote and in the past I did have dimming capabilities.
